S. Biernacki et M. Scheffler, THE INFLUENCE OF THE ISOTOPIC COMPOSITION ON THE THERMAL-EXPANSION OFCRYSTALLINE SI, Journal of physics. Condensed matter, 6(26), 1994, pp. 4879-4884
We report first-principles calculations of the dependence of the latti
ce parameter of Si on temperature and on the isotopic composition. Aro
und 80 K (the minimum of the thermal expansion coefficient) the lattic
e parameter difference of different isotopic compositions is largest a
nd then it decreases monotonically with increasing temperature. The re
sults are explained in a simple physical picture.
